Ground Pound

The Ground Pound, also known as the "Hand Slap'", is a move introduced in Donkey Kong Country. It is Donkey Kong's signature attack, which initially was a simple overhead slap to the ground, and can only be done while on the ground.

History
Donkey Kong Country
In DKC, the move would defeat most regular enemies, and even reward a free Banana for it. In the Japanese version of the game, a banana bunch is rewarded for every third enemy hand slapped, including Krushas (despite them being immune damage-wise). [1] Aside from defeating most foes for a free banana, it could unearth secret bonuses in certain spots of the ground, notably on top of trees, which usually also gives bananas.
Super Smash Bros. series

The Ground Pound, called Hand Slap in the Smash Bros. series, has been featured in all four games. It is Donkey Kong's down special move. When the move is used, Donkey Kong beats down on the ground at a fast rate and creates short shockwaves and an earthquake effect, damaging anyone nearby. Donkey Kong Country Returns
The Ground Pound move is back in action in Donkey Kong Country Returns, this time with a more major role. Now aside from Donkey Kong exclusively using it, Diddy Kong has a variation of the move, called "Peanut Pound". The move allows them to access new areas, defeat certain foes, and break certain blocks or the box holding Rambi.
Donkey Kong Country: Tropical Freeze
The Ground Pound move makes a return in Donkey Kong Country: Tropical Freeze, as well as Diddy Kong's variation, Peanut Pound. It functions identically to the way it did in Donkey Kong Country Returns.
